James Rhee, a former private equity investor turned CEO of Ashley Stewart, discusses the transformative power of kindness in business. He emphasizes how intangibles like goodwill can significantly impact a company’s success. Rhee shares insights on the shift in business ethics and the importance of authentic leadership, particularly in uplifting marginalized communities. He advocates for tailoring leadership decisions with empathy and connection, illustrating how a human-centric approach fosters a thriving workplace culture.

Ashley Stewart Turnaround
- James Rhee volunteered to lead Ashley Stewart, a struggling fashion brand for plus-size Black women, for six months.
- He aimed to avoid liquidation, but his tenure unexpectedly lasted seven years due to his growing connection with the company's community.
The Power of Goodwill
- Goodwill, built on generosity and kindness, is a crucial yet often overlooked asset, especially in business.
- It reflects the genuine human impact and relationships, unlike manufactured goodwill created through marketing or cheap money.
Lead with Vulnerability
- When leading, show vulnerability and admit your limitations.
- Create space for others to contribute, fostering a collaborative environment.
